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ist Salary in the United States

How much does an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ist make in the United States?

As of August 01, 2026, the average salary for an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ist in the United States is $50,268 per year, which breaks down to an hourly rate of $24.

However, an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ist's salary can vary significantly. Here’s a look at the typical salary range:

  • Top Earners (90th percentile): $58,435
  • Majority Range (25th-75th percentile): $46,183 to $54,543
  • Entry-Level (10th percentile): $42,463

How Experience Level Affects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ist Salaries?

Experience is a primary driver of an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ist's salary. As you build your skills and take on more complex tasks, your compensation generally increases. Here’s how the average salary grows at different career stages:

  • Entry-Level (less than 1 year): $47,421
  • Early Career (1-2 years): $47,747
  • Mid-Level (2-4 years): $49,674
  • Senior-Level (5-8 years): $51,336
  • Expert (over 8 years): $51,633

How Do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ist Salaries Vary from State to State?

Your salary can change significantly depending on where you work. States with a higher cost of living and strong industrial sectors often pay more to attract Adoptions/Animal Care Specialists. For example, consider the average annual salaries in these key locations:

  • District of Columbia: $55,656.
  • California: $55,445.
  • Massachusetts: $54,706.

Top Paying Cities for Adoptions/Animal Care Specialists

Salaries can also vary between different cities. Major metropolitan areas or cities with a high demand for technicians often offer more competitive pay. Here are a few examples of average annual salaries in different U.S. cities:

  • San Jose: $63,403
  • San Francisco: $62,708
  • Oakland: $61,387

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ist Salary by Industry: Top Paying Sectors

For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ist roles, the industry you choose can affect earning potential by as much as 55% (the gap between the highest and lowest paying industries). Data shows that the Biotechnology and Healthcare sectors offer the strongest compensation, at 30% above the average. In contrast,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ist positions in Edu., Gov't. & Nonprofit or Chemicals typically offer lower base pay, as these industries often view Adoptions/Animal Care Specialist as a support function rather than a direct revenue driver.
